During the 2026 Hung Kings' Commemoration – Ancestral Land Culture and Tourism Week, a wide range of unique cultural activities were organized, attracting a vast number of residents and tourists.
The series of activities were diverse, harmoniously blending tradition with modernity. Highlights included the Street Folk Festival featuring 18 troupes and approximately 1,500 performers and artisans; “Xoan Singing in Ancient Villages” programs; regional folk songs; lion and dragon dances; gong performances; and traditional folk games. Exhibition spaces for local specialties, handicrafts, and regional cuisine also created a distinctive appeal. These activities contribute to honoring national cultural values and spreading the spirit of community solidarity.
